Butler ( Irish: de Buitléir) is the name of a noble family whose members were, for several centuries, prominent in the administration of the Lordship of Ireland and the Kingdom of Ireland. They rose to their highest prominence as Dukes of Ormonde.

A branch of the Butler family has long been established in Co. Clare: a very full account of them is to be found in The Butlers of Co. Clare by Sir Henry Butler Blackall. Professor Edmund Curtis in his History of Medieval Ireland, shows that the MacRichard Butlers were actually the ancestors of the later Earls of Ormond, and that at least two.

Coat of Arms; House of FitzWalter Lords of Upper and Lower Ormonde Chief Butlers of Ireland Name changed to Butler in 1221. House of Butler. House of Verdon Lords of Dundalk and Alton Castle Barons Verdon Issued from John, son of Theobald Butler, 2nd Chief Butler of Ireland from his 2nd marriage Adopted the name and simplified arms of Verdon.

Butler-a-boo! The phrase "Butler-a-boo!" has long been associated with the Butler coat of arms--according to William Newton's A Display of Heraldry (pub. 1846). As Newton explains, the motto of the Fitzgerald family is "'Crom-a-boo!'--the ancient Irish war cry of the clan Fitzgerald;--Crom being the name of their castle, the cry may be translated 'Crom for ever!'"

In England and Ireland, no less than ninety four Coats of Arms have been granted to Boteler and Butler, the first belonging to Robert de Pincerna, butler to Randolf, Earl of Chester, in 1158, and the first of the Butlers of Cheshire.. Butler History, Family Crest & Coats of Arms Origins Available: Germany Ireland The Butler surname came to Ireland with the Anglo- Norman invasion of the 12th century, led by the forces of Strongbow. The surname came from a common occupational name for a wine steward or the chief servant of a medieval household.
